WebMar 13, 2024 · high jump, sport in athletics (track and field) in which the athlete takes a running jump to attain height. The sport’s venue ( see illustration) includes a level, semicircular runway allowing an approach run of at least 15 metres (49.21 feet) from any angle within its 180° arc. WebJun 21, 2024 · The Olympic high jump is a track and field event in which fast and flexible athletes attempt to leap over a tall crossbar in a single bound. It is one of the sports that was included when the modern Olympic Game began in 1896. Since then, the rules have largely remained the same, although high jump technique has greatly evolved.
